projects
/
mesa.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
drm-uapi: use local files, not system libdrm
2017-08-14
Ben Widawsky
i965: Advertise the CCS modifier
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-08-14
Ben Widawsky
i965: Pretend that CCS modified images are two planes
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-08-14
Ben Widawsky
i965/miptree: Allocate mcs_buf for an image's CCS
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-08-14
Ben Widawsky
i965: Support images with aux buffers
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-07-13
Ben Widawsky
i965/miptree: Allocate mt earlier in update winsys
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-07-13
Ben Widawsky
i965/miptree: Add a return for updating of winsys
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2017-07-11
Ben Widawsky
i965: Use already existing eu_total
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-06-20
Ben Widawsky
i965/cnl: Add l3 configuration for Cannonlake
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-06-09
Ben Widawsky
i965/cnl: Add a preliminary device for Cannonlake
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2017-06-09
Ben Widawsky
i965/cnl: Implement depth count workaround
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2017-06-09
Ben Widawsky
i965: Make feature macros gen8 based
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2017-06-08
Ben Widawsky
i965: Allocate tile aligned height
commit
|
commitdiff
|
tree
2017-04-09
Ben Widawsky
gbm: Assert modifiers and count are copacetic
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Turn on support for image modifiers
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Handle X-tiled modifier
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Handle Y-tiled modifier
Author:
Ben Widawsky
<ben@bwidawsk.net>
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Handle the linear fb modifier
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Enable modifier queries
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Store the screen associated with the image
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
gbm: Disallow INVALID modifiers returned upon image...
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-21
Ben Widawsky
i965/dri: Disallow image with INVALID modifier
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
gbm: Export a get modifiers
Author:
Ben Widawsky
<ben@bwidawsk.net>
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
i965: introduce modifier selection.
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
egl/drm: Use modifiers for backbuffer creation
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
gbm: Introduce modifiers into surface/bo creation
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
i965: Implement basic modifier image creation
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-15
Ben Widawsky
dri: Add an image creation with modifiers
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Export a per plane getter for offset
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Export a per plane getter for stride
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Create a gbm_device getter for stride
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Export a getter for per plane handles
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Export a plane getter function
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-09
Ben Widawsky
gbm: Explicitly disallow a planar dumb BO
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-03-03
Ben Widawsky
i965: Add Kaby Lake brandstrings
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-01-24
Ben Widawsky
gbm: Fix width height getters return type (trivial)
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-01-24
Ben Widawsky
gbm: Move getters to match order in header file (trivial)
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-01-18
Ben Widawsky
i965: Fix SURFACE_STATE to handle non-zero aux offsets
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-01-02
Ben Widawsky
i965/miptree: Create a disable CCS flag
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2017-01-02
Ben Widawsky
i965: Replace bool aux disable with enum
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-11-25
Ben Widawsky
i965: Enable fast clears for multi-lod
commit
|
commitdiff
|
tree
2016-11-23
Ben Widawsky
i965: Restructure fast clear eligibility decision
commit
|
commitdiff
|
tree
2016-11-16
Ben Widawsky
Partial revert "i965: "Fix" aux offsets"
commit
|
commitdiff
|
tree
2016-11-16
Ben Widawsky
i965: "Fix" aux offsets
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-11-16
Ben Widawsky
i965: Fix KBL typo in string
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-11-16
Ben Widawsky
i965: Consolidate GEN9 LP definition
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-11-16
Ben Widawsky
i965/glk: Add basic Geminilake support
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-11-08
Ben Widawsky
i965/gen9: Add HiZ auxiliary buffer support
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>...
commit
|
commitdiff
|
tree
2016-11-08
Ben Widawsky
i965/miptree: Create a hiz mcs type
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>...
commit
|
commitdiff
|
tree
2016-11-08
Ben Widawsky
i965: Drop the aux mt when not used
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>...
commit
|
commitdiff
|
tree
2016-11-08
Ben Widawsky
i965/miptree: Directly gtt map the mcs buffer
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>...
commit
|
commitdiff
|
tree
2016-10-20
Ben Widawsky
i965: Reorder PCI ID list to match release order
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-10-20
Ben Widawsky
i965: Add some APL and KBL SKU strings
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-10-05
Ben Widawsky
i965/l3: Add explicit way size calculation for bxt
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-09-28
Ben Widawsky
i965: Remove useless (harmful) assertion
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-08-03
Ben Widawsky
gbm: Correct bo_import documentation (trivial)
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-08-01
Ben Widawsky
gbm: Removed unused function.
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-05-27
Ben Widawsky
isl: Fix some tautological-compare warnings
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-05-26
Ben Widawsky
i965/sklgt4: Implement depth/timestamp write w/a
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-05-26
Ben Widawsky
i965/bxt: Add 2x6 variant
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-04-22
Ben Widawsky
i965: Always use Y-tiled buffers on SKL+
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-04-18
Ben Widawsky
i965: Define miptree map functions static (trivial)
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-04-14
Ben Widawsky
i965: Make intel_get_param return an int
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-04-08
Ben Widawsky
i965: Check eu/subslices are > 0
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-04-08
Ben Widawsky
i965: Fix eu/subslice warning
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-04-08
Ben Widawsky
i965: Extract SSEU configuration info
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-03-11
Ben Widawsky
i965/chv: Display proper branding
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-03-11
Ben Widawsky
i965/chv: Update lower min for CS threads
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-03-11
Ben Widawsky
i965/chv: Check that compute threads are above threshold
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-03-11
Ben Widawsky
i965/chv: Use kernel provided info for max_cs_threads
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-03-11
Ben Widawsky
i965: Query and store GPU properties from kernel
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-02-18
Ben Widawsky
i965/skl: Update Skylake renderer strings
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-02-18
Ben Widawsky
i965/skl: Add two missing device IDs
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-02-17
Ben Widawsky
i965: Extract push constant state to a new file
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2016-02-15
Ben Widawsky
i965/bxt: Production thread counts
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-02-13
Ben Widawsky
i965: Rename optimizer debug 00 filename
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-02-10
Ben Widawsky
i965: Make sure we blit a full compressed block
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-01-29
Ben Widawsky
anv/cmd_buffer: Emit gen9 style SF state for CHV
commit
|
commitdiff
|
tree
2016-01-29
Ben Widawsky
anv/gen8: Extract SF state
commit
|
commitdiff
|
tree
2016-01-28
Ben Widawsky
i965/skl: Utilize new 5th bit for gateway messages
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-01-28
Ben Widawsky
anv/push constants: Use constant buffer #2
commit
|
commitdiff
|
tree
2016-01-26
Ben Widawsky
i965/skl: Utilize new 5th bit for gateway messages
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-01-25
Ben Widawsky
i965/bxt: Fix conservative wm thread counts.
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-01-25
Ben Widawsky
gen8/state: Apply min/mag filters individually for...
commit
|
commitdiff
|
tree
2016-01-22
Ben Widawsky
i965/fs: Remove unused count from vs urb setup
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2016-01-14
Ben Widawsky
i965: Remove unused hw_must_use_separate_stencil
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2015-12-21
Ben Widawsky
i965: Only apply CS stall workaround pre-SKL
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2015-12-08
Ben Widawsky
i965: Fix texture views of 2d array surfaces
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
i965/gen9: Support fast clears for 32b float
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
Revert "i965/gen9: Enable rep clears on gen9"
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
Revert "i965/gen9: Disable MCS for 1x color surfaces"
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
i965/meta/gen9: Individually fast clear color attachments
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
i965/skl: skip fast clears for certain surface formats
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
i965: Add lossless compression to surface format table
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2015-11-20
Ben Widawsky
i965/skl: Add fast color clear infrastructure
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-17
Ben Widawsky
i965: Add assertion for src_stencil payload size
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
2015-11-12
Ben Widawsky
i965/skl/gt4: Fix URB programming restriction.
commit
|
commitdiff
|
tree
2015-11-04
Ben Widawsky
i965/meta: Assert fast clears and rep clears never...
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-03
Ben Widawsky
i965/gen8+: Extract color clear surface state
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-03
Ben Widawsky
i965/gen8+: Remove redundant zeroing of surface state
Signed-off-by:
Ben Widawsky
<ben@bwidawsk.net>
commit
|
commitdiff
|
tree
2015-11-03
Ben Widawsky
i965/skl: PCI ID cleanup and brand strings
Signed-off-by:
Ben Widawsky
<benjamin.widawsky@intel.com>
commit
|
commitdiff
|
tree
next